divisible by 2
|
it's even
|
|
divisible by 3
|
it's digits add to a multiple of 3
|
|
divisible by 4
|
it's last two digits are divisible by 4 i.e
121532 |
|
divisible by 5
|
it's last digit is either 5 or 0
|
|
divisible by 6
|
it's even and it's digits add to a multiple of 3
|
|
divisible by 8
|
it's last three digits are divisible by 8
i.e. 345,862,120 |
|
divisible by 9
|
it's digits add up to a multiple of 9
235,692 2 + 3 + 5 + 6 + 9 + 2 = 27 |
|
divisible by 12
|
its digits add to a multiple of 3 and its last two digits are divisible by 4
|
|
